White Wine Fruit Cocktail

SUBMITTED BY: Roxy

"This is a great recipe for whatever fresh fruit you may have on hand and a good cheap white wine. It's cool and refreshing and just complicated-looking enough to leave your guests wowed!"

PREP TIME  20 Min
COOK TIME  2 Min
READY IN  22 Min

INGREDIENTS (Nutrition)

  • 1 1/4 cups dry white wine
  • 1/3 cup white sugar
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h mint
  • 1/2 cantaloupe, cut into bite-size pieces
  • 1 cup seedless green grapes, halved
  • 1 pint fresh strawberries, hulled and halved

DIRECTIONS

  1. Combine the wine and sugar in a saucepan. Place the saucepan over medium heat and bring to a boil; stirring to dissolve sugar. Remove the saucepan from the heat and add the mint; set aside.
  2. Combine the cantaloupe, grapes, and strawberries in a large bowl. Pour the wine mixture over the fruit; toss together until all the fruit is covered with the wine mixture; cover and chill. Store in the refrigerator up to 8 hours before serving.

Nutritional Information
White Wine Fruit Cocktail

Servings Per Recipe: 4

Amount Per Serving

Calories: 197

  • Total Fat: 0.8g
  • Cholesterol: 0mg
  • Sodium: 12mg
  • Total Carbs: 36.4g
  •     Dietary Fiber: 3g
  • Protein: 1.5g
